1935 article
left NAACP in 1934, could not have written this article and be in NAACP
(played a role in mke voucher movement)
Segregation is a necessary step
  • black kids are treated horribley in integrated schools
  • in integrated schools, they are "learning their place in society"
  • given the reality of the situation at hand, it is important to segregate
  • they are loosing their own perspective, on history (African American studies)
  • black students need teachers who understand their lives/history
  • became a nationalist during this period of time
  • rather than being concerned with desegregation, African Americans should be concerned with getting more resources for black schools
  • White people will resist desegregation, why go through the trouble?
